Changelog note for this week's sync: ReportForge 2.9 switches the default sort in the builder from quicksort to a stable merge sort. Rows with equal keys now preserve insertion order, which fixes the flaky snapshot tests Marta flagged. Expect a ~3% slowdown on very large exports; nobody should notice below 100k rows. Old behavior remains available via a flag. The relevant configuration block as deployed reads as follows.

service settings:
FRAMIR_LOG_LEVEL=debug
FRAMIR_METRICS_HOST=metrics.framir.tolvaqcorp.corp
FRAMIR_POOL_SIZE=16

Off-site run checklist — item 4. Heads up: Brindlewood Carriers missed Tuesday's pick-up at the Ashgate depot, so we've swapped the run to Mirafleet for the rest of the month. Same crates, same dock, but the new driver won't know our layout, so someone from the shift should walk them to Bay 5. Double-check the manifest count before they load — last swap we lost a carton to paperwork confusion. The hand-over itself runs on the confidential instruction given directly below.

drop instructions, kahip-yahig: the aldion rusion courier leaves the holius oliath tamion ledger at gate 7743 under passcode 254881

The tax-rate lookup cache in the Breva checkout service worries me. Entries are keyed only by region code, so a stale or poisoned entry would apply the wrong rate to every order in that region until expiry. Please verify: TTLs are short enough to bound exposure, negative lookups aren't cached, and the refresh path revalidates against the signed rate feed rather than trusting upstream blindly. Also confirm eviction is size-bounded so an attacker can't churn the keyspace. Current cache settings for review:

limits module of yagaf-yajef:
RATE_LIMITS = {
    "novwyn": 950,
    "wenath": 428,
    "prawyn": 413,
    "gorvan": 539,
    "praael": 870,
    "drumir": 113,
    "gordor": 439,
}

**Alert: Parcelflow webhook delivery failures**

This alert fires when the Parcelflow parcel-tracking webhook returns non-2xx responses for more than 5% of deliveries over a 15-minute window. Affected customers will see stale tracking states in the Driftwing portal. Check the webhook consumer logs first; most incidents are caused by expired endpoint certificates on the customer side. If the failure originates from our dispatcher, notify the integrations team by email.

escalation mailbox, kagef-kawef: frador_zorix@tolvaqlabs.internal